Yes, but they are not rock climbers (those small ones where it actually is a real challenge). They have a binary power delivery, meaning you can choose from one of 3 speeds and then it's either on or off. If you want to have a toy to use for a tactile feel over rough terrain you'll want to pay more and get something better. But they will drive over smaller obstacles.

Steps to repeat for anyone interested:
>shift + 0 shift ) 1 ) =
>fraction button as much as possible (at least 8 times), move cursor to the bottom
>1 x^ =
>AC up AC left, left twice and delete the 1
>fraction of 1/1, =
>ABS 5 times, SQRT until it crashes
Getting the "r" into the input field is the bug. For whatever reason it isn't handled properly, and whatever you place before it changes the nature of the corruption.
Soft upgrading takes at least an extra minute of fiddly inputs, normally not worth it and cba to explain.
A version of this works on some ES PLUS models, but the procedure is different.
